Medical malpractice
Sometimes referred to as medical negligence, it applies to doctors, hospitals, and other health care professionals. As with general negligence, it describes conduct that deviates from a reasonable standard of care. It is usually necessary to prove that deviation by the testimony of expert witnesses in the same field of practice in which the health care worker was engaged at the time of the incident.

Medical school
Once admitted to medical school, it takes four years to earn a Doctor of Medicine (MD) degree. The course of study is divided into two roughly equal parts. Preclinical study generally comprises the first two years and consists of classroom and laboratory instruction in subjects such as anatomy, biochemistry, physiology, pharmacology, microbiology, pathology, and neurosciences to name a few. Once the student successfully completes preclinical training, he or she moves on to the clinical portion. This usually occupies the final two years of medical school and takes place almost exclusively on the wards of a teaching hospital.

MARYLAND BRIDGE
Sometimes a situation arises where a missing tooth is abutted by healthy teeth on each side. If an implant (See "Implants") is not being used to restore the missing tooth, then a more conservative, less expensive alternative treatment like the Maryland Bridge can be used. Unlike conventional fixed bridges, the Maryland Bridge does not require the use of crowns or extensive tooth preparation. The bridge is bonded (or attached) directly to the abutment teeth. A Maryland Bridge is not as strong as a conventional bridge or implants and may not last as long before needing replacement. See also "Fixed Bridge."

Maze Procedure
The Maze procedure is a surgical treatment for chronic atrial fibrillation. The surgeon makes multiple incisions in the atrium to form a path or maze through which the impulse can travel to reach the atrioventricular node. After this is done the atrium is sewn back together and a normal rhythm is more easily maintained.

Mechanical Valve
In people who require heart valve replacement surgery, it is sometimes desirable to implant a mechanical valve. A mechanical valve is made of artificial parts and functions similarly to a normal heart valve. People who have a mechanical valve implanted must take blood thinners lifelong to prevent blood clots from forming on the mechanical valve.
